Output 2ba8b8d5da556d5a3b003721fbdd2d46ca8ef6ad670421d8bc96b8bfbf95e2ef:1

value
129096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23bf02416313faf3ceeecbed7756be8c90cf85e1 OP_EQUAL
address
34x2PnLyvNXWCMPSAA6Ya1UmJKt33FA16W
transaction
2ba8b8d5da556d5a3b003721fbdd2d46ca8ef6ad670421d8bc96b8bfbf95e2ef
confirmations
177544
spent
true